Investigation of the membrane permeability of Mycobacterium abscessus

Abstract: Objective To study the membrane permeability of Mycobacterium abscessus. Methods(0.05%) Tween-80 was added to the liquid culture which contains RFP of 1/5 MIC concentration to increase the cell membrane permeability.The growth of Mycobacterium abscessus strains that had different MIC to RFP were evaluated by measuring the optical density(OD) of the growing culture at 450nm.The ultrastucture of cell wall was oberseved by electron microscopy. Results OD450 of Mycobacterium abscessus clinical drug-resistant strains in the culture that contained both RFP and Tween-80 was significantly smaller than that in the culture contain RFP only(P<0.05).While for clinical drug-sensitive strain and Mycobacterium tuberculosis drug-resistant strain,there is no significant difference between the OD450 in this two kinds of culture.There seem to be a thin layer of deep-dyed structure in the cell wall of resistant strains,while the cell wall was more homogeneous in susceptible strain. Conclusions Mycobacterium abscessus has lower cell membrane permeability.These Results can partly explain the reason of Mycobacterium abscessus resistant to RFP.
